The average life expectancy of a human in the United States in 1880 was around 39.4 years. This was due to factors like high infant mortality rates and limited medical advancements at the time.

Life expectancy is the average number of years a person is expected to live based on current mortality rates.
The global average life expectancy for a human woman is around 73 years old. However, this can vary greatly depending on factors such as region, socioeconomic status, and access to healthcare. Improvements in healthcare and technology continue to extend life expectancies for women in many parts of the world.

Human development is determined by a combination of biological, environmental, and social factors. It involves physical, cognitive, and emotional growth throughout the lifespan, influenced by genetics, family, peers, education, culture, and societal expectations. Factors like nutrition, access to healthcare, education, and opportunities for social interaction play a significant role in shaping human development.
